I will not work with my old laptop much longer and I suppose that on the
new laptop (with a more recent Ubuntu) the problem will not occur.

Anyway, I wanted to try if/how it is possible to solve the problem on
the old laptop. For the record: "make distclean", 
"./configure --with-system-gcc=no" and "make build" worked. I don't
know if "make distclean" directly followed by "make build" would have
worked, too.

Dear Simon,

./configure --help | grep gcc

reveals that you should configure sage with

--with-system-gcc=no

I hope that works for you.
